Output edc88f1b2500e09d4c2b45a8c51c0bf38dbed5a1ec11343e7a3da10058883594:101

value
269991767
script pubkey
OP_0 OP_PUSHBYTES_20 6871b6c804ce981dd396d2e908995a82f7bb21fc
address
bc1qdpcmdjqye6vpm5uk6t5s3x26stmmkg0u5vmfk6
transaction
edc88f1b2500e09d4c2b45a8c51c0bf38dbed5a1ec11343e7a3da10058883594
spent
true